Why Siding Buckles: Safe Checks and Repair Decisions

Quick answer

Siding that looks wavy, bowed or buckled may be reacting to restricted thermal movement, fastening errors, heat reflected from nearby glass, moisture-swollen sheathing, impact or wall movement. Photograph it in different temperatures and lighting, check for leaks and interior changes, and avoid pushing panels flat or adding fasteners. A siding contractor should identify whether the problem is limited to the cladding or originates behind it.

What siding buckling means

Siding buckling is an outward wave, bow, distortion or loss of alignment in exterior cladding. The term describes appearance, not cause. Vinyl panels are designed to expand and contract; fiber cement, engineered wood, metal and other systems have different fastening, joint and moisture requirements.

Some apparent waviness comes from low-angle sunlight or an uneven wall plane. Concern rises when the pattern is new, growing, associated with loose panels, water staining, soft substrate, cracked finishes or movement around windows and doors.

Document the pattern

  1. Take wide photos from stable ground in morning and afternoon light.
  2. Note whether distortion changes between cool and hot conditions.
  3. Map isolated panels versus a full wall or repeated fastening lines.
  4. Look for concentration near windows, roof intersections, decks, vents and utility penetrations.
  5. Record recent storms, exterior work, window replacement or new reflective surfaces.
  6. Check inside for stains, damp odour, drywall cracks or sticking openings.

Do not climb, remove panels or press on high areas. Altering the cladding can hide evidence and damage the water-resistive layers.

Common causes and clues

  • Restricted movement: vinyl nailed too tightly or without required end clearance can ripple with temperature change.
  • Fastening or layout: incorrect fastener position, spacing, penetration or uneven starter details can distort panels.
  • Reflected heat: concentrated sunlight from certain windows can soften or deform nearby vinyl siding.
  • Moisture: leaks or poor drainage can swell sheathing or wood-based cladding and affect the wall plane.
  • Wall irregularity: framing, sheathing joints or settlement may show through the finished surface.
  • Impact or wind: displaced locks, cracks or bent panels can produce local waves.
  • Coating or clearance issue: some materials react to wet edges, missing gaps or incompatible finishes.

A single symptom can have multiple causes. Replacement panels may buckle again if the substrate, heat source or drainage detail remains unchanged.

Safe homeowner checklist

  • Inspect only from the ground or a normal accessible interior window.
  • Use binoculars or zoom to check seams, locks, cracks and fastener impressions.
  • Observe gutters, downspouts and roof-to-wall runoff during rain from shelter.
  • Keep irrigation directed away from walls where possible.
  • Check that visible vents are not covered; do not remove screens or covers.
  • Restrict the area if panels are loose enough to fall.
  • Arrange prompt assessment for electrical fixtures exposed to water or severe wall movement.

Best for monitoring: mild stable cosmetic waviness with no moisture or loose material, after professional confirmation. Not ideal for waiting: rapid change, falling panels, soft walls, active leakage, mould-like growth or structural symptoms.

Repair or replacement decisions

A contractor may rehang or replace a limited panel, correct fastening and clearances, repair flashing, replace damaged sheathing or rebuild a broader wall section. The appropriate scope depends on material, colour availability, age, concealed condition and whether disturbance would compromise adjacent work.

Ask that exploratory removal be limited and documented. The water-resistive barrier, flashing tapes, drainage space and penetrations should be restored to the applicable system details before cladding is reinstalled.

Questions for a siding contractor

  • Is distortion in the siding, substrate or wall framing?
  • Does the pattern change with temperature, moisture or reflected sunlight?
  • Are fastening slots, joint gaps and clearances consistent with manufacturer instructions?
  • Is there evidence of water entry at windows, roof lines or penetrations?
  • What must be removed to inspect concealed layers?
  • Can a targeted repair match and move correctly?
  • How will hidden damage and completed flashing be photographed?

Verify locally applicable contractor credentials, insurance, product qualifications and written warranty terms. Directory listings can help identify candidates but should be independently confirmed.

Important notes and evidence boundaries

This article reflects general U.S. exterior-cladding practice. Material manufacturers, building codes, wind zones and wall designs vary. It is not a structural or moisture diagnosis.

Do not drill relief holes, face-nail moving panels or use heat to reshape siding without a documented compatible method. These actions can create leaks, restrict movement and affect product coverage.

Frequently asked questions

Does wavy vinyl siding always mean bad installation?

No. Installation is one possibility, but wall irregularity, heat reflection, impact and movement behind the panels can look similar.

Can buckled siding flatten when weather cools?

Some movement may lessen, but recurring waves indicate restricted movement or another condition worth documenting. Permanently heat-deformed panels may not recover.

Can one siding panel be replaced?

Sometimes. Feasibility depends on access, panel profile, colour fade, surrounding condition and whether the underlying cause is localized.

Is buckled siding a water leak?

Not necessarily. However, swollen sheathing and failed flashing can distort cladding, so moisture should be assessed when other signs exist.

Can reflected window sunlight damage siding?

Concentrated reflected heat can deform some vinyl products. The reflection path, temperatures and product guidance should be evaluated before choosing mitigation.

Next steps

Photograph the wall in different light and temperatures, note water and interior symptoms, and identify the siding material if possible. Request an inspection that separates panel, fastening, substrate, moisture and structural findings. Correct the cause before replacing visible panels.
